Q: Is 46,123,474 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 46,123,474 is not a prime number.

Why is 46,123,474 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 46123474 can be evenly divided by 1 2 31 62 293 586 2,539 5,078 9,083 18,166 78,709 157,418 743,927 1,487,854 23,061,737 and 46,123,474, with no remainder.

Since 46,123,474 cannot be divided by just 1 and 46,123,474, it is not a prime number.
